R-J’S HILL, SCHOEN WAGER FANTASY BANKROLLS ON WORLD CUP

Las Vegas Review-Journal sports writers Adam Hill and David Schoen have been given $5,000 fantasy bankrolls to bet during the World Cup on either sides, totals or props. Below are their bets for today, with an explanation of their picks:

ADAM HILL, REVIEW-JOURNAL

Bankroll: $6,110

Sunday: Won $450

Today: Betting $240

Bet 1: $240 on France (-1, minus-120) over Nigeria

Comment: There is always a question going into major tournaments about whether “Good France” or “Bad France” will show up. It has certainly appeared as if the former is competing in Brazil. Karim Benzema has led a potent attack that shows little sign of slowing down. France also has the edge of having rested several key players in the final group stage match, while Nigeria comes in banged up.

DAVID SCHOEN, REVIEW-JOURNAL

Bankroll: $4,135

Sunday: Won $220

Today: Betting $360

Bet 1: $360 on France (-1, minus-120) over Nigeria

Comment: It was much more fun following Les Bleus when the players were revolting against the former coach and Manchester City midfielder Samir Nasri was acting like a total buffoon. France gets midfielder Yohan Cabaye back from suspension and, as long as it’s not looking ahead to a potential quarterfinal showdown with Germany, should get past the Super Eagles, who were the latest African team to deal with the distraction of unpaid player bonuses.
